甘蓝型油菜耐盐性全基因组关联分析与种质筛选
Genome wide association study and germplasm screening of salt tolerance in Brassica napus L
摘要
Abstract
Brassica napus(L.)is an dominant crop for improving and utilizing saline alkali land.To explore the salt tolerant functional genes and germplasm of rapeseed,in this study,we treated 350 rapeseed accession popula-tions with salt stress during the germination stages,and recorded the germination force,germination rate,root length ratio,hypocotyl length ratio,and fresh weight ratio under salt stress.Genome wide association study was performed by combining SNP markers based on whole genome resequencing.A total of 128 significantly associated SNPs were obtained and located in 43 candidate intervals.Among them,6 candidate intervals contain more than 5 SNPs,dis-tributed on chromosomes A01,A02,A09,and C08,which are the key candidate intervals in this study.Subsequent-ly,combined with salt stress transcriptome data and gene annotation,preliminary analysis was conducted on the key genes involved in the key candidate intervals.Based on various salt tolerance indicators,5 salt tolerant and 5 salt sensitive germplasm resources were screened.In conclusion,this study established a complete salt tolerance evalua-tion system for rapeseed germination stages.Through GW AS analysis,candidate regions closely related to salt toler-ance in rapeseed were identified,and rapeseed germplasm resources with extreme salt tolerance and sensitivity were screened.This study provides a reference for the exploration of salt tolerance functional genes and germplasm identi-fication in rapeseed.关键词
